HOWLAND – Joan Bernard, 79, passed away Friday, July 19, 2019, at her son’s residence surrounded by her family after a courage’s battle with congestive heart failure.

She was born Dec. 19, 1939, in Grinstone, Pa., the daughter of the late Joseph and Veronica “Verna” Spirko.

She was a 1956 graduate of Howland High School.

She had previously worked at Grants on Elm Road., Kroger’s and GE on North Park as a clerk in the office.

She was a member of Sts. Peter & Paul Byzantine Catholic Church in Warren, where she had been a cantor, and had worked making pierogies.

While her boy’s where in high school she was very active in JFK Mom’s Eagle. She enjoyed traveling especially to Vegas, gardening, and playing cards.

She is survived by her husband, George R. Bernard Jr., whom she married March 3, 1962; three sons, George (Vhari) Bernard III of Farmington, Joseph Bernard of Bazetta, and Christopher Bernard of Vienna; and six grandchildren, Joseph, Christian, Jesse, Mikaela, Christopher, and Shawn.

She was preceded in death by her parents and a brother, Robert Spirko.
